Definitions:

Taxable Income

Income on which tax must be paid. Total income minus exemptions and deductions is used to calculate this figure.

Income Tax Expense

The amount of expense recognized in a given period for taxes on profits, reflecting the expected cash outflow to tax entities.

Loss Carryback

A tax provision that allows businesses to apply a net operating loss to past tax years in order to receive a tax refund.

Income Before Taxes

The amount of income a company generates before accounting for income taxes, often used to assess the profitability of a company excluding tax expenses.
